over in powderhouse square, "spun" -- the frozen yogurt place -- is apparently open for business again. i was there a couple days ago (in the cold rain) and plan to go back now that it's actually nicer out. they had just "original" flavor, which is actually my preference, and a whole lot of toppings (i got strawberries and toffee). the proprietor was nice, said basically that he'd taken over running it from the previous person who was a flake, and gave me a lid to keep the rain out of the leftovers of my treat (even the "small" is kinda huge, i'm guessing ten ounces or so?)
